body{margin:0;padding: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ial}@keyframes skeleton-shimmer{0%{background-position:200% 0}to{background-position:-200% 0}}.smooth-catalog-appear{animation:fadeSlideUp .4s cubic-bezier(.2,.8,.2,1) forwards}@keyframes fadeSlideU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.transcript-fade-mask{-webkit-mask-image:linear-gradient(to bottom,transparent 0%,black 4%,black 96%,transparent 100%);mask-image:linear-gradient(to bottom,transparent 0%,black 4%,black 96%,transparent 100%)}
